Tornado Warning
National Weather Service Omaha/Valley Nebraska
300 PM CDT Mon May 18 2026

The National Weather Service in Omaha has issued a

* Tornado Warning for...
  Southern Gage County in southeastern Nebraska...

* Until 400 PM CDT.

* At 259 PM CDT, a confirmed tornado was located 4 miles north of
  Odell, or 12 miles south of Beatrice, moving northeast at 30 mph.

  HAZARD...Damaging tornado and hail up to two inches in diameter.

  SOURCE...Weather spotters confirmed tornado near Odell at 258 PM.

  IMPACT...Flying debris will be dangerous to those caught without 
           shelter. Mobile homes will be damaged or destroyed. 
           Damage to roofs, windows, and vehicles will occur.  Tree 
           damage is likely.

* The tornado will be near...
  Odell at 300 PM CDT.
  Wymore around 305 PM CDT.
  Blue Springs around 310 PM CDT.
  Holmesville around 315 PM CDT.
  Virginia around 330 PM CDT.

Other locations impacted by this tornadic thunderstorm include
Rockford State Recreation Area and Rockford.

P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...

To repeat, a tornado is on the ground. TAKE COVER NOW! Move to a
basement or an interior room on the lowest floor of a sturdy
building. Avoid windows. If you are outdoors, in a mobile home, or in
a vehicle, move to the closest substantial shelter and protect
yourself from flying debris.
